He then poured further solvent in to the column until finally the samples were eluted at The underside in the column. The result of this process most important to his investigation was that the plant pigments divided into bands of pure elements because they handed through the stationary section. Fashionable superior effectiveness liquid chromatography or HPLC has its roots On this separation, the first kind of liquid chromatography. The chromatographic procedure has been noticeably improved throughout the last hundred decades, yielding higher separation efficiency, versatility and pace.

If stationary stage during the column is usually a liquid, the column is deemed a bonded column. Bonded columns comprise a liquid stationary period bonded to the bought assistance, that is yet again usually silica or alumina. The value of the frequent C explained within the van Deemter equation is proportional, in HPLC, towards the diameter on the particles that constitute the column's packing material.

The parts eluted from the column are introduced towards the mass spectrometer around the specialised interface. The two most popular interfaces employed for HPLC/MS are electrospray ionisation and atmospheric strain chemical ionisation interfaces.6

Fluorescence detectors operate measuring photons emitted by fluorescent molecules soon after excitation at a particular wavelength.
